Barrick (B) recently released its official the previous quarter earnings results, reporting a quarterly EPS of 1.04 and total revenue of $16.956 billion for the period. The results reflect the performance of the global mining firm’s portfolio of gold and copper assets across its operating regions, and come at a time of heightened investor focus on commodity market dynamics and mining sector operational efficiency. Management Commentary
During the the previous quarter earnings call held shortly after the results were published, Barrick leadership shared key insights into the drivers of the quarter’s performance. Management noted that stable production volumes across most of its operating sites, paired with targeted cost optimization initiatives rolled out across its asset base, supported the quarterly financial results. Leadership also addressed questions related to commodity price volatility during the quarter, noting that fluctuations in spot prices for gold and copper had a measurable impact on top line performance for the period. Additionally, management highlighted ongoing work with local stakeholders in its international operating regions to maintain operational continuity and adhere to all local regulatory requirements, with no material unplanned downtime reported across core sites during the previous quarter.

Forward Guidance
Alongside its the previous quarter results, Barrick (B) shared preliminary forward-looking commentary for its future operations. The company noted that future production levels may be adjusted based on a range of factors, including future commodity price movements, supply chain cost fluctuations, and regulatory changes in its operating jurisdictions. B flagged potential headwinds including rising global energy costs and ongoing logistical volatility, while also pointing to potential upside from its ongoing exploration programs that could expand its proven reserve base over time. Company leadership emphasized that all forward-looking statements are subject to material change based on evolving market conditions, and that updated guidance will be provided alongside future earnings disclosures as appropriate.

Market Reaction
Following the release of the the previous quarter earnings results, trading in B shares saw above-average volume during the first regular trading session post-announcement, as investors priced in the newly disclosed financial data. Analyst notes published in the days following the release indicate that the results were largely aligned with broad market expectations, with many analysts highlighting the company’s cost control efforts as a notable positive takeaway from the report. Market data shows that the broader mining sector has seen mixed sentiment in recent weeks, driven by shifting macroeconomic expectations and commodity price fluctuations, which may continue to impact investor sentiment toward B and its peers in the upcoming periods.
